Brian Rolapp is the CEO of the PGA Tour. 

He will have an interesting task in the future, with the desire to further improve and consolidate the status of the PGA Tour as the best golf tour in the world. 

However, the PGA Tour is once again facing scheduling issues, as well as the absence of some players at the Cadillac Championship.

Although many had high expectations for the Cadillac Championship, a large number of golfers will not participate in this tournament, such as Rory McIlroy, Xander Schauffele, Robert MacIntyre, Matt Fitzpatrick and Ludvig Aberg, even though it is a Signature Event.

While PGA Tour leaders want to increase the number of Signature tournaments in the future, golf fans, as well as some experts and analysts, believe that this could further damage the atmosphere.

Speaking on the Golf Channel podcast, Ryan Lavner said this will have a big impact on players.

“We have talked about this before. This is load management coming to the PGA Tour. It’s only going to get worse,” he said, as quoted by HITC.

“If we go towards this future which Rolapp and the rest of the Tour wants, where we only have major championships, Players Championships, and Signature events.

We are going to have windows where players are not going to play consecutive weeks in a row.»

Brian Rolapp

 

Lavner pointed out that a player like Matt Fitzpatrick deservedly takes a rest considering the excellent results in the previous weeks.

Lavner isn’t surprised that Rory McIlroy is taking a break, but he’s a little surprised that he didn’t show up at Doral.

He said that if this trend continues and the PGA Tour continues to expand its Signature Events, it could create even more serious problems.

“It is interesting that Matt Fitzpatrick won with his brother in New Orleans, won last week in Hilton Head, played well the week before that at The Masters, so him taking the week off should be no surprise whatsoever. The fact he was willing to play three in a row is a bit shocking.

It is no big surprise to see Rory take off back to back weeks. He clearly does not like Hilton Head as a stop.

I am a little surprised he did not show up at Doral. Simply because it’s close to home and it seems like that is the sort of the golf course he would like.»

Rolapp became CEO midway through last season, but he didn’t have much influence over this season’s schedule.

It remains to be seen how this situation will develop and what impact it will have on the PGA Tour going forward.

“After Doral you have the Truist Championship, which is a Signature Event, followed by the PGA Championship.

It does not let up. It is only going to get worse if this new reality comes into play. If Brian Rolapp gets his way and the PGA Tour schedule goes to that tier one and tier two structure, this is going to be a real problem.

We see it all the time in other sports, the NBA being a primary example here, and Adam Silver, the commissioner of the NBA, still has not figured out an answer.

I think Brian Rolapp is going to have to start thinking long and hard about how he can make this version work.”

Significant changes in the world of golf

The PGA has made a lot of changes in the last few years, mostly due to the arrival of LIV Golf in the world of sport.

LIV Golf sparked real concern among PGA leaders, who felt at the time that the situation within the Tour could deteriorate significantly. 

The departure of some PGA stars raised fear and uncertainty about the future.

Looking at it from this perspective, it seems like the PGA executives made some top moves, but on the other hand, it seems that the fans have remained loyal to the PGA Tour, regardless of the money that LIV Golf has used to attract some of the biggest names.

A few years later, it seems that LIV Golf could even experience a collapse, given that PIF, the Saudi investment fund, could stop investing money in this league at the end of the season.

This could influence some former PGA players to try to return to the prestigious Tour. Their return could be very complicated and with a lot of question marks hanging over their heads, but we’ll see what the future holds.

Whether the PGA leaders will be open to a return remains to be seen. The situation is quite strange and full of uncertainty.
